Job Summary

COMPENSATION: DOE - $50,000 - $70,000

GENERAL FUNCTION: Under the guidance of the Farha Sports Complex Branch Director, this position oversees the development of the staff, basketball programs/tournaments/camps/clinics (youth and adult), concessions, rentals, facility (maintenance), finances and daily operations of the Farha Andover Court Center.  The Senior Program Director acts as a liaison to the community at large advocating for YMCA programs and events as directed and provides support to the Branch Director for all Farha Sports Complex needs. It is anticipated that an average work week will consist of 50 hours to accomplish the assigned duties.
